Dairy cows are routinely artificially impregnated and kept in a
relentless cycle of pregnancy, birthing and milk production, until they are
eventually slaughtered. note note
Many suffer chronic mastitis, lameness, severe liver damage and painful
digestive disorders.
Male calves and surplus females are reared for veal or immediately slaughtered. Millions of cows and their calves are killed every year so humans can consume dairy products.
Breeding: Semen Extraction
Farmed cows, and specifically, almost all cows exploited in the dairy
industry, are forcibly impregnated.
In order to breed calves that are of the ‘highest quality’, only specific
bulls are used for breeding. The semen that is inserted into female cows is
taken from bulls through means such as ‘electro-ejaculation’.
This exploitative method involves forcing a probe into the rectum of a
bull which stimulates him until he involuntarily ejaculates.
One ‘straw’ of semen to be forced into a cow’s uterus can be sold for over
$90. When bulls are no longer profiting farmers with their semen, they are
generally slaughtered.
Breeding: Artificial Insemination
Artificial insemination (AI) exploits the sexual organs of a female cow, and
in practical terms, means forcing a fist into the anus of a cow and
inserting a rod with semen into her uterus, through her vagina.
From an industry reference for farmers:
‘Although not part of the female genital tract, the rectum...is
an important organ for you to become familiar with because your arm inside
the cow will be working through this thin-walled tube...
...Again, the anus is stretchable, hence, your hand and arm can easily slip
into the rectum. Circular muscle contractions move along the rectal wall
toward the outside. When strong, these contractions may block your hand from
moving forward and make it difficult to manipulate the genital organs
through the rectal wall...
...To deposit semen at this location requires the use of a special device
called Cassou pipette, or “AI gun”... The inseminator places his hand in the
rectum and manipulates the reproductive tract so that the gun passes through
the vagina, then it is manipulated through the cervical rings, and then held
at the internal opening of the cervix for semen deposition.’
This process is repeated yearly in dairy cows, until their bodies can no longer stand it and they are sent to slaughter.
This process also occurs in the beef industry.
